Have a story in mind but don’t know how to shape it? Or staring at a blank page waiting for inspiration to strike? This welcoming two-part workshop is designed to help writers of all ages and stages move past self-doubt and start getting words on the page.
In the first session, you’ll explore where story ideas come from and learn how to shape them into a strong narrative foundation. Through guided prompts and in-session writing, you’ll begin crafting your story.
The second session focuses on workshopping and refining your writing in a supportive group setting, with practical tips to help you keep developing your piece.
